
Savannah
The Savannah cat is a distinct, unique breed of cat derived from originally crossing a domestic cat with an African Serval. The first Savannah cat created was in 1980.
The spotted and bat-eared Savannah is an affectionate, self-confident, athletic and curious cat. The Savannah cat is a very intelligent and is a super sized house cat with the ability to jump to towering heights.
The Savannah cat comes in a range of different colors, including Brown Spotted Tabby, Silver Spotted, Black and Black Smoke.
The overall impression of the Savannah is a majestic, tall and graceful cat with large solid bold spots and markings. Bred to resemble its distant ancestor the African Serval, the savannah has an exceptionally long neck and legs, large ears, firm muscular development and striking color and spotted pattern.
